神经性厌食症患者自主神经系统对心理社会应激的反应:一项横断面对照研究。

Autonomic Nervous System Response to Psychosocial Stress in Anorexia Nervosa: A Cross-Sectional and Controlled Study.

Abstract

To foster understanding in the psychopathology of patients with anorexia nervosa (P) at the psychological and physiological level, standardized experimental studies on reliable biomarkers are needed, especially due to the lack of disorder-specific samples. To this end, the autonomic nervous system (ANS) response to a psychosocial stressor was investigated in = 19 P (BMI: 18.7 ± 3.3 kg/m), age, and gender-matched to = 19 healthy controls (HC; BMI: 24.23 ± 3.0 kg/m). For this purpose, heart rate (HR) and heart rate variability (HRV) parameters were assessed in a cross-sectional study design under two experimental conditions: (1) rest and (2) stress (Trier Social Stress Test). In addition, psychological indicators of stress were assessed. An 2 × 2 × 8 ANOVA demonstrated similar HR and HRV patterns (except LF-HRV) between P and HC at rest. Under stress, P (vs. HC) demonstrated a blunted HR [conditiontimegroup: = 9.326, = 0.000, η = 0.206] and an attenuated HRV response (reduced SNS/PNS reactivity). Significant effects of stress appraisal (SA) and BMI on HRV-reactivity were revealed. SA on SDNN = ConditiontimeSA = = 2.676, = 0.033, η = 0.073. BMI on LF/HF-Ratio = ConditiontimeBMI = = 3.339, = 0.019, η = 0.164. Psychological indices suggested higher levels of chronic and appraised stress in P relative to HC. Additional analyses demonstrated that ED-symptoms are highly correlated with the latter constructs, as well as with psychological burden, but not with weight. Further, it was shown that abnormalities in reactivity persisted despite normalized ANS activity. Overall, we suggested that besides weight recovery, improvement in stress appraisal could be beneficial for cardiac health. In this light, a combination of therapy (e.g., development and activation of coping skills, cognitive reappraisal) and biofeedback training may improve treatment outcomes and regulate stress reactivity.

摘要

为了在心理和生理层面增进对神经性厌食症患者(P)心理病理学的理解,尤其鉴于缺乏特定疾病样本,需要开展关于可靠生物标志物的标准化实验研究。为此,对19名神经性厌食症患者(P,体重指数:18.7±3.3kg/m²)的自主神经系统(ANS)对心理社会应激源的反应进行了研究,这些患者在年龄和性别上与19名健康对照者(HC,体重指数:24.23±3.0kg/m²)相匹配。为此,在一项横断面研究设计中,于两种实验条件下评估心率(HR)和心率变异性(HRV)参数:(1)静息状态和(2)应激状态(特里尔社会应激测试)。此外,还评估了应激的心理指标。一项2×2×8方差分析表明,静息状态下P组和HC组的HR和HRV模式相似(除低频HRV外)。在应激状态下,P组(与HC组相比)表现出心率变钝[条件×时间×组:F = 9.326,p = 0.000,η² = 0.206]以及HRV反应减弱(交感神经/副交感神经反应性降低)。揭示了应激评估(SA)和体重指数对HRV反应性的显著影响。SA对SDNN的影响:条件×时间×SA:F = 2.676,p = 0.033,η² = 0.073。体重指数对低频/高频比值的影响:条件×时间×体重指数:F = 3.339,p = 0.019,η² = 0.164。心理指标表明,与HC组相比,P组的慢性应激和评估应激水平更高。进一步分析表明,进食障碍症状与后述指标高度相关,也与心理负担相关,但与体重无关。此外,研究表明,尽管ANS活动恢复正常,但反应性异常仍然存在。总体而言,我们认为除了体重恢复外,改善应激评估可能对心脏健康有益。据此,综合治疗(例如,培养和激活应对技能、认知重新评估)和生物反馈训练可能会改善治疗效果并调节应激反应性。
